Understanding the U.S. Travel Advisory: Rising Safety Concerns in the Bahamas

The recent advisory from U.S. authorities stems primarily from escalating crime rates across certain Bahamian locales frequented by tourists. Violent offenses such as armed robberies and assaults have become more prevalent, especially after dark or within less populated neighborhoods. Visitors are strongly advised to avoid these high-risk areas and maintain heightened situational awareness at all times.

Beyond criminal activity,natural hazards remain a notable concern during travel planning. The Bahamas lies within an active hurricane belt with peak storm season spanning June through November annually—posing risks of severe weather disruptions including hurricanes and tropical storms that can abruptly alter itineraries or endanger lives.

Navigating Risks: What Travelers Should Be Aware Of When Visiting The Bahamas

The allure of pristine beaches should not overshadow potential challenges visitors may face while exploring this island nation:

  • Crime Threats: Incidents involving thefts—ranging from pickpocketing at crowded markets to more serious armed robberies—have been reported near popular resorts as well as urban centers like Nassau.
  • Health Considerations: Some islands have limited healthcare infrastructure; infectious diseases such as dengue fever occasionally surface during warmer months requiring preventive measures like mosquito repellent use.
  • Meteorological Hazards:The hurricane season remains unpredictable; sudden storms can cause flooding or transportation delays impacting traveler safety considerably.

Cautious Preparation Before Traveling To The Bahamas In 2024

A safe visit begins long before arrival — preparation is key when traveling amid current advisories:

  • Diligently Monitor Updates: Check frequently updated resources like travel.state.gov for any changes affecting entry requirements or security conditions. 
  • Create An Emergency Contact List: Add numbers for local police departmentsmedical facilities nearby ,and nearest US embassy offices. 
  •  Select Reliable Transportation: Avoid unlicensed taxis by pre-booking rides through reputable companies or hotel concierge services. 
  •  Cultural Respect Matters: Learners should familiarize themselves with Bahamian customs including appropriate attire when visiting religious sites.        •
